Choosing Sprinkler Heads for Efficient Irrigation

Watering your lawn efficiently is crucial for healthy grass and conserving water. A key element of effective irrigation is selecting the suitable sprinkler heads for your needs. There are numerous types of sprinkler heads available, each with distinct spray patterns and coverage areas. Evaluate factors such as your lawn size, shape, current irrigation system, and desired watering pattern when making your choice.

  • Rotary sprinkler heads provide wide-ranging coverage, ideal for large lawns or areas requiring deep moisture.
  • Fixed sprinkler heads offer targeted watering in specific zones, appropriate for smaller gardens or flowerbeds.
  • Changeable sprinkler heads allow you to control the spray pattern and coverage area, providing flexibility for various landscaping needs.

By carefully analyzing your lawn's requirements and exploring different sprinkler head options, you can ensure optimal watering efficiency and promote healthy, vibrant thriving of your plants.

Grasping Irrigation Sprinkler Technology

Irrigation sprinkler technology holds a vital role in modern agriculture and landscaping. These systems provide water to crops and plants in a controlled and efficient manner, ensuring optimal nourishment. Sprinklers come in diverse designs, each with its own strengths suited to unique applications.

  • Popular sprinkler types encompass rotary sprinklers, pop-up sprinklers, and impact sprinklers.
  • Each type operates by generating a spray pattern that reaches a designated area.
  • Factors such as water pressure, nozzle size, and sprinkler spacing affect the coverage of the irrigation system.

Understanding these principles is essential for selecting the most appropriate sprinkler system for your needs.

Creating a Customized Irrigation Sprinkler System

Tailoring an irrigation sprinkler system to suit your specific needs can remarkably improve the health and productivity of your lawn.

First, analyze your area's size, terrain, and humidity requirements. Next, choose the appropriate sprinkler type based on your needs.

Consider factors like distribution pattern, range, and volume. A thorough design should feature zones based on varied plant species with their respective requirements.

Remember to position sprinkler heads optimally to minimize runoff and optimize water utilization.

  • Think about using a timer or controller to automate your irrigation schedule.
  • Occasionally inspect your sprinkler system for leaks, clogs, or damage.

Boost the Life of Your Irrigation Sprinklers

Keep your irrigation system running smoothly for years to come with these easy maintenance tips. Regularly inspect your sprinklers for any wear and tear, like cracked heads or clogged nozzles. Flush them with water at least once a month to remove debris and build-up. Check sprinkler heads for proper alignment and adjust as needed. If you notice any leaks, fix them promptly to prevent wasted water and potential damage. A little TLC can go a long way in ensuring your sprinklers provide efficient watering for your lawn for seasons to come.

Remember to store your sprinkler system during the colder months by draining all water lines to prevent freezing and damage.
